Wildcats win over Kenton, fall short to Northridge

By By Bob Putman, Richwood Gazette 

 

Not your ordinary baseball game is probably the best way to describe it.

The “it” would be last Tuesday’s non-league contest between Kenton and North Union at North Union.

There was a seven-run first inning by North Union in which it did not get a hit.

That was followed by four-run outburst by Kenton in the second inning in which it had just one hit.

After 11 runs being scored in the first two innings on just one hit, there was only one more run scored the rest of the way.

When it was over, North Union came away with an 8-4 victory as North Union honored its four senior players. Tyler Krebehenne, Evan Beery, Miles Marlette and Ashton Haubiel.
